SSRI Antidepressants May Also Be Anticancer

Summary by GEN - Genetic Engineering and Biotechnology News…
A widely used antidepressant drug could help the immune system fight cancer, according to UCLA research. The newly reported study showed that selective serotonin reuptake inhibitors (SSRIs) significantly enhanced the ability of T cells to fight cancer and suppressed tumor growth across a range of cancer types in both mouse and human tumor models.
